05 - How to categorize a numeric variable in cross tables

If the response has been captured as a numeric variable, you have several options. You may show the average, standard deviation, sum total etc.

In other cases, e.g. if you want to use a numeric variable in a table break (Year of birth ==> age categories), you will need to follow these steps:

1. Drag the numeric question to either the rows or columns drop zones.

2. Select the numeric question you want to categorize. Click "Edit"

The question editor appears

3. Click on Actions and select "Create header"

4. Specify the numeric range or value you want, give it a title

Research Analyzer will automatically suggest the next span, with the same values, adjust this to your new range.

Repeat until you have created the categories you desire. Then select close. The created categories may very well overlap each other.

You can adjust your question text so that it better describes the created categories.

Click on "update" to save your settings.
